Journal: :Journal of animal science 2011
P J Luo W X Jiang X Chen J Z Shen Y N Wu

One polyclonal antibody against florfenicol and thiamphenicol was produced and a competitive ELISA was developed for the detection of florfenicol and thiamphenicol in swine feed. The ELISA gave a 50% inhibiting concentration of 1.02 ng/mL for florfenicol.
